Description:
zita-resampler is a C++ library for resampling audio signals. It is
designed to be used within a real-time processing context, to be fast,
and to provide high-quality sample rate conversion.
The library operates on signals represented in single-precision
floating point format. For multichannel operation both the input and
output signals are assumed to be stored as interleaved samples.
The API allows a trade-off between quality and CPU load. For the
latter a range of approximately 1:6 is available. Even at the highest
quality setting zita-resampler will be faster than most similar
libraries, e.g. libsamplerate.
